Subject: Support Outsourcing — Where We Landed

Hi all,

Quick update for department heads: after the pilot with Greyfen Assist, we're moving ahead with outsourcing tier-1 support for the Opaline product line. Response times improved 30% and customer satisfaction held steady. Our in-house team shifts to tier-2 and escalations — no layoffs planned. Transition runs over the next two quarters; Priya's team owns the handover. The bigger picture is in the confidential note below.

internal memo for tagef-hadup: Gross margin on Ulaath came in at 15 percent against a plan of 5 percent. Only 7 of the 120 pilot accounts renewed Ulaath, so a churn review is set for October 15.

Night-shift staff: Floor 4 of the Tellhaven Building opens this week. After 21:00, access is via the rear stairwell only; the lifts are locked out overnight during the settling period. Complete a walk-through of the new floor once per shift and log it. The stairwell keypad accepts the code below.

badge for yahop-fawep: bdg-XBKXI-68071

## Changelog — Payflux v2.9

Heads up, future maintainers: retries on failed captures now reuse the original idempotency key by default instead of minting a fresh one per attempt. This kills the duplicate-charge bug we chased for weeks on the Norville tenant. If you ever need the old behavior, flip the reuse flag off, but please don't. The current defaults are as follows.

config for yajef-kafof:
[istmir]
port = 8000
region = lower-1
host = istmir.qorvellabs.corp
timeout_ms = 5000
retries = 4